Bug 476452 - =media-gfx/hugin-2012.0.0 fails to link with boost-1.53.0 - ../hugin_base/libhuginbase.so.0.0: undefined reference to `boost::thread::{join,start_thread}()'

Currently hugin is failing to link.  It complains bout missing boost::thread::join and boost::thread::start_thread.

/usr/bin/x86_64-pc-linux-gnu-g++   -O2 -pipe -mtune=native -march=native -O2  -O3   -Wl,-O1 -Wl,--as-needed -Wl,--sort-common -Wl,--enable-new-dtags -Wl,--hash-style=gnu CMakeFiles/celeste_standalone.dir/Main.cpp.o  -o celeste_standalone -rdynamic libceleste.so.0.0 ../foreign/vigra/vigra_impex/libhuginvigraimpex.so.0.0 -lImath -lIlmImf -lIex -lHalf -lIlmThread -ljpeg -ltiff -lpng -lz -lz -lexiv2 ../hugin_base/libhuginbase.so.0.0 -lboost_thread-mt -lboost_date_time-mt -lboost_regex-mt -lboost_filesystem-mt -lboost_iostreams-mt -lboost_system-mt -lboost_signals-mt -lpano13 -lreflapack -leigen_blas -lGLEW ../foreign/levmar/libhuginlevmar.a ../foreign/vigra/vigra_impex/libhuginvigraimpex.so.0.0 -lpthread -lImath -lIlmImf -lIex -lHalf -lIlmThread -ljpeg -lpng -lz ../hugin_base/makefilelib/libmakefilelib.so.0.0 -lpthread -lGLU -lGL -lSM -lICE -lX11 -lXext -lglut -lXmu -lXi -lpthread -lGLU -lGL -lSM -lICE -lX11 -lXext -lglut -lXmu -lXi -ltiff -lexiv2 -llensfun -lboost_thread-mt -lboost_date_time-mt -lboost_regex-mt -lboost_filesystem-mt -lboost_iostreams-mt -lboost_system-mt -lboost_signals-mt -lpano13 -lreflapack -leigen_blas -lGLEW -Wl,-rpath,/gentoo/tmp/portage/media-gfx/hugin-2012.0.0/work/hugin-2012.0.0_build/src/celeste:/gentoo/tmp/portage/media-gfx/hugin-2012.0.0/work/hugin-2012.0.0_build/src/foreign/vigra/vigra_impex:/gentoo/tmp/portage/media-gfx/hugin-2012.0.0/work/hugin-2012.0.0_build/src/hugin_base:/gentoo/tmp/portage/media-gfx/hugin-2012.0.0/work/hugin-2012.0.0_build/src/hugin_base/makefilelib: 
../hugin_base/libhuginbase.so.0.0: undefined reference to `boost::thread::join()'
../hugin_base/libhuginbase.so.0.0: undefined reference to `boost::thread::start_thread()'
collect2: error: ld returned 1 exit status

Comment 11 Erik Zeek 2013-07-14 14:16:55 UTC
I found it!

For some reason, I had two directories from older installs of boost hanging around (/usr/include/boost-1_5{1,2}).  Hugin was picking up the 1.52 version of the headers (you can see it in the build log), and then linking against 1.53 version of the libs.

Neither of those old directories were claimed by any packages.  They are probably left over from when slotting boost was dropped.
Comment 12 Andreas Schäfer 2013-07-14 19:53:37 UTC
Jikes, I too had old Boost leftovers on my disk. Removing those fixed compilation with Boost 1.53 for me. And I thought I had already pruned them. Thanks, Erik!
